Digital culture, a dominant force in the current era, is becoming the preferred playground for Gen Z and Millennials. A significant majority of these younger generations revealed they feel more valued, appreciated, and creatively fulfilled online than offline, reflecting the omnipresence and influence of the digital domain. It's palpable across various sectors, including how presidential campaigns have begun to adopt online tones to resonate better with younger
electorates.

But consumer behavior isn’t solely influenced by geopolitics and digital culture. The celebrity-backed booze bubble for instance, once a significant draw for a swathe of consumers is now somewhat deflating. While celebrity endorsements can spike initial interest among young, urban, and affluent demographics, Matt underscores that it's ultimately product quality, not celebrity glitter, that can assure a brand's longevity in the market.
Delving into health and wellness, a substantial number of consumers, especially those belonging to the Gen Z and Millennial generations, express a willingness to allocate a more significant portion of their budget to health insurance plans offering healthy meals or
better-for-you foods. This ‘food as medicine’ trend underlines the growing importance of health-conscious decisions in shaping consumer preferences.
